Who funds The Road Home?

The Road Home is funded by 99 grantmakers, led by Jon M Huntsman Family Community ($3.0M), United Way of Dane County Inc ($1.4M), George S and Dolores Dore ($700K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$9.4M in grants to The Road Home between 2022–2025.
